Abdusamatova v. Abdulhakov

Citations

  • 2024 Ohio 2533

Syllabus

Ohio law is clear and unequivocal that a power of attorney does not authorize a person to act as an attorney at law therefore, husband's attempt on appeal to argue a violation of his mother's rights based on the denial of a motion in the trial court is unauthorized practice of law.
